首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在Java中如何从字母表中的"z“循环回到"a”?

在Java中,可以使用字符的ASCII码来实现从字母表中的"z"循环回到"a"。具体步骤如下:

  1. 将字母表中的每个字母与其对应的ASCII码进行映射。例如,字母"a"对应的ASCII码是97,字母"z"对应的ASCII码是122。
  2. 定义一个变量来表示当前字母的ASCII码,初始值为字母"z"的ASCII码。
  3. 如果需要循环回到字母"a",则可以通过判断当前字母的ASCII码是否等于字母"a"的ASCII码来实现。
  4. 如果当前字母的ASCII码等于字母"a"的ASCII码,将当前字母的ASCII码更新为字母"z"的ASCII码加1,即123。
  5. 如果当前字母的ASCII码不等于字母"a"的ASCII码,将当前字母的ASCII码减1。
  6. 将更新后的ASCII码转换为对应的字符,即可得到循环回到的字母。

以下是一个示例代码:

代码语言:txt
复制
public class AlphabetLoop {
    public static void main(String[] args) {
        char currentLetter = 'z';
        int asciiValue = (int) currentLetter;

        if (asciiValue == (int) 'a') {
            asciiValue = (int) 'z' + 1;
        } else {
            asciiValue--;
        }

        char nextLetter = (char) asciiValue;
        System.out.println("循环回到的字母是:" + nextLetter);
    }
}

该代码中,初始字母为"z",经过循环回到字母"a"后,输出结果为"a"。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 2022-12-10:给你一个由小写字母组成的字符串 s ,和一个整数 k 如果满足下述条件,则可以将字符串 t 视作是 理想字符串 : t 是字符串 s 的一

    2022-12-10:给你一个由小写字母组成的字符串 s ,和一个整数 k如果满足下述条件,则可以将字符串 t 视作是 理想字符串 :t 是字符串 s 的一个子序列。t 中每两个 相邻 字母在字母表中位次的绝对差值小于或等于 k 。返回 最长 理想字符串的长度。字符串的子序列同样是一个字符串,并且子序列还满足:可以经由其他字符串删除某些字符(也可以不删除)但不改变剩余字符的顺序得到。注意:字母表顺序不会循环例如,'a' 和 'z' 在字母表中位次的绝对差值是 25,而不是 1 。答案2022-12-10:二

    01
    领券